Why I Decided To Start Human Parts Business- Dealer

ASABA- A 32 year old man, Joseph Ifia was yesterday paraded by the Delta Police Command after being arrested in possession of human parts at Egborode community, Okpe Local Government Area of Delta State.

Having decried the high level of criminality, Delta State, Commissioner of Police, Hafiz Inuwa noted that the Command has intensified its efforts in providing adequate security of residents of the state.

The Police Boss revealed that the suspect was apprehended by Police operatives in Egborode with human skull and bones the suspect exhumed from a burial ground in the community.

While speaking to Daily Independent, the Indigene of Mereje community, Okpe Local Government Area, claimed that he went in search of human parts to solve his financial problem.

According to him, “My name js Joseph Ifia, I am 32 year old. I am from Okpe Local Government Area of Delta State.”

“Actually I was broke so I went to the burial ground to take a human body so I can sell it to solve some of my problem.”

“I took the bones from a thick forest where people who die from witchcraft are buried.”

“Anybody that confesses to be a witch in the community is buried outside the community after death. Most of them are buried in the forest, so I decided to go there to dig out the body.”

“I am a saw miller, so I heard a lot about how people go in search for decayed dead bodies or human part in forest in order to sell them”.
